Nota:
El acceso a esta página requiere autorización. Puede intentar iniciar sesión o cambiar directorios.
El acceso a esta página requiere autorización. Puede intentar cambiar los directorios.
Agrega una nueva propiedad a una instancia dinámica (solo compatible con instancias dinámicas cuyo esquema se puede extender en tiempo de ejecución).
Sintaxis
MI_INLINE MI_Result MI_INLINE_CALL MI_Instance_AddElement(
[in, out] MI_Instance *self,
const MI_Char *name,
[in, optional] const MI_Value *value,
MI_Type type,
MI_Uint32 flags
);
Parámetros
[in, out] self
Instancia a la que se agregará el elemento.
name
Cadena terminada en null que representa el nombre del nuevo elemento.
[in, optional] value
Valor de elemento.
type
Tipo de elemento.
flags
Marcas del nuevo elemento que pueden ser una combinación de los siguientes valores de marca.
MI_FLAG_KEY (0x00001000)
El elemento es una clave.
MI_FLAG_IN (0x00002000)
El parámetro es de tipo In y se pasa a un método .
MI_FLAG_OUT (0x00004000)
El parámetro es de tipo Out y se devuelve de un método .
MI_FLAG_REQUIRED (0x00008000)
Se requiere el parámetro .
MI_FLAG_STREAM (0x00100000)
El parámetro de método se volverá a transmitir al cliente desde el proveedor.
MI_FLAG_BORROW (0x40000000)
Se usa al agregar y establecer propiedades en un MI_Instance para indicar que la instancia no copiará el valor. El valor debe permanecer válido hasta que se elimine la instancia.
MI_FLAG_ADOPT (0x80000000)
Se usa al agregar y establecer propiedades en un MI_Instance para indicar que la instancia adoptará el puntero y será responsable de eliminarla.
MI_FLAG_NULL (0x20000000)
El valor del elemento es Null.
MI_FLAG_ANY (0x0000007F)
Máscara de bits usada para filtrar otras marcas.
Valor devuelto
Esta función devuelve MI_INLINE MI_Result MI_INLINE_CALL.
Requisitos
| Cliente mínimo compatible | Windows 8 |
| Servidor mínimo compatible | Windows Server 2012 |
| Plataforma de destino | Windows |
| Encabezado | mi.h |
| Redistribuible | Windows Management Framework 3.0 en Windows Server 2008 R2 con SP1, Windows 7 con SP1 y Windows Server 2008 con SP2 |